Do an Energy Audit
A energy audit is an evaluation of your home’s energy efficiency. It helps you identify areas where you can cut down on energy usage and save on your energy bills. Here are some ideas to conduct an energy audit:
- Check your doors and windows for air leaks.
- Make sure your insulation is in good condition to ensure that it’s installed correctly
- Inspect your heating and cooling systems.
- Examine your appliances for energy efficiency
- Instruments that can be used to conduct an energy audit include the thermal scanner, wattmeters, as well as infrared camera.

Smart Home Technology
Technology for smart homes can assist you in saving money on costs for energy in the process of automating and optimizing the energy use of your home. Here are some examples of smart home technology that could be usedto:
- Smart thermostats
- Smart lighting
- Smart power strips
- Smart home energy management systems
All of the smart home technologies can help save energy by optimizing energy consumption and reduce the amount of waste.
Other Strategies to Save Money on Energy Bills
Alongside the previous suggestions, here are some other ways to save cash on energy bills:
- Use natural lighting throughout the day.
- Unplug electronic devices when they’re not in use
- Lower your water heater temperature
- Use a programmable thermostat
